Bug 196751 - Gwenview crashes when saving multiple modified photos.
Summary: Gwenview crashes when saving multiple modified photos.
Status: RESOLVED DUPLICATE of bug 189992
Alias: None
Product: gwenview
Classification: Applications
Component: general (show other bugs)
Version: unspecified
Platform: Unlisted Binaries Linux
: NOR crash
Target Milestone: ---
Assignee: Gwenview Bugs
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2009-06-16 14:56 UTC by Zdeněk Zikán
Modified: 2012-10-19 13:26 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Zdeněk Zikán 2009-06-16 14:56:51 UTC
Application that crashed: gwenview
Version of the application: 2.3.0
KDE Version: 4.2.90 (KDE 4.2.90 (KDE 4.3 Beta2))
Qt Version: 4.5.1
Operating System: Linux 2.6.28-13-generic i686
Distribution: Ubuntu 9.04

What I was doing when the application crashed:
After rotating several images and clicking Save all, Gwenview crashes. Doesn't happen every time.

 -- Backtrace:
Application: Gwenview (gwenview), signal: Segmentation fault
[Current thread is 0 (LWP 15109)]

Thread 12 (Thread 0xb44e9b90 (LWP 15111)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9797258, mutex=0x9797254,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9c946c8)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 11 (Thread 0xb38ffb90 (LWP 15147)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a4412 in pthread_cond_timedwait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c2344 in pthread_cond_timedwait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ac858c in QWaitCondition::wait (this=0x9a91a80, mutex=0x9a91a7c, time=30000) at thread/qwaitcondition_unix.cpp:85
#4  0xb7abdac6 in QThreadPoolThread::run (this=0x9a8d020) at concurrent/qthreadpool.cpp:140
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9a8d020)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 10 (Thread 0xb0cdab90 (LWP 15148)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9ba3a18, mutex=0x9ba3a14,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9ba3a08)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 9 (Thread 0xb04d9b90 (LWP 15149)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9b83710, mutex=0x9b8370c,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9b83700)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 8 (Thread 0xafcd8b90 (LWP 15150)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9ba4160, mutex=0x9ba415c,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9ba4150)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 7 (Thread 0xaf4d7b90 (LWP 15151)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9bbb818, mutex=0x9bbb814,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9bbb808)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 6 (Thread 0xaecd6b90 (LWP 15152)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9bc0520, mutex=0x9bc051c,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9bc0510)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 5 (Thread 0xae4d5b90 (LWP 15153)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9bc8f08, mutex=0x9bc8f04,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9bc8ef8)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 4 (Thread 0xadcd4b90 (LWP 15154)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9bceb38, mutex=0x9bceb34,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9bceb28)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 3 (Thread 0xad4d3b90 (LWP 15155)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9bd2620, mutex=0x9bd261c,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9bd2610)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 2 (Thread 0xaccd2b90 (LWP 15156)):
#0  0xb808c430 in __kernel_vsyscall ()
#1  0xb5fa40e5 in pthread_cond_wait@@GLIBC_2.3.2 () from /lib/tls/i686/cmov/libpthread.so.0
#2  0xb66c22ed in pthread_cond_wait () from /lib/tls/i686/cmov/libc.so.6
#3  0xb7ac85b2 in QWaitCondition::wait (this=0x9bd4fc0, mutex=0x9bd4fbc, time=4294967295) at thread/qwaitcondition_unix.cpp:87
#4  0xb7fc71ef in ?? () from /usr/lib/libgwenviewlib.so.4
#5  0xb7ac756e in QThreadPrivate::start (arg=0x9bd4fb0) at thread/qthread_unix.cpp:189
#6  0xb5fa04ff in start_thread () from /lib/tls/i686/cmov/libpthread.so.0
#7  0xb66b349e in clone () from /lib/tls/i686/cmov/libc.so.6

Thread 1 (Thread 0xb5ba7700 (LWP 15109)):
[KCrash Handler]
#6  0xb7b79be0 in QUrlPrivate::toEncoded (this=0x9d264c8, options={i = -1081446728}) at io/qurl.cpp:3718
#7  0xb7b7a96a in QUrlPrivate::validate (this=0x9d264c8) at io/qurl.cpp:3554
#8  0xb7b7abaf in QUrl::isValid (this=0x972655c) at io/qurl.cpp:3962
#9  0xb7f97ff8 in Gwenview::SortedDirModel::indexForUrl () from /usr/lib/libgwenviewlib.so.4
#10 0x0808206b in _start ()

This bug may be a duplicate of or related to bug 194957

Reported using DrKonqi
Comment 1 Dario Andres 2009-06-16 19:54:40 UTC
Thanks

*** This bug has been marked as a duplicate of bug 189992 ***